What can I see and do near Salem Common?
Salem Witch Museum, House of the Seven Gables, and Peabody Essex Museum feature captivating exhibits. While you're exploring, swing by Salem Witch Trials Memorial, Witch House, and Salem Pioneer Village 1630 to learn a bit about the area. You can check out the local talent at North Shore Music Theatre, CinemaSalem, and Salem Theatre Company.
